1、chroot_local_user、chroot_list_enable和chroot_list_file之间的关系
chroot_local_user是否将所有用户限制在其根目录下活动,设置为YES的时候是只允许用户在其根目录下活动,不允许其跳转到上一级目录上活动。设置为NO的时候则允许所有用户跳转到上一级目录(该项默认值是NO,即在安装vsftpd后不做配置的话,ftp用户是可以向上切换到根目录之外的
)
chroot_list_enable和chroot_list_file是chroot_local_user
的拓展项
场景一:
当我们将所有用户都限制在其根目录下活动的时候,老板或技术总监想要一个ftp账号,这个账号可以自由跳转目录,可以随意切换到其他目录,这时候我们就需要对chroot_list_enable和chroot_list_file拓展项设置了,具体如下
//只允许FTP用户在根目录下活动,不可跳转上一级目录
chroot_local_user=YES
//设置为YES表示启用此拓展项,允许chroot_list文件里面的用户自由跳转目录
chroot_list_enable=YES
//表示chroot_li